A Pervasive Multimodal Tele-Home Healthcare System

Zhenjiang Miao (Institute of Information Science, School of Computer and Information Technology, Beijing Jiaotong University, P.R.China)

Baozong Yuan (Institute of Information Science, School of Computer and Information Technology, Beijing Jiaotong University, P.R.China)

Mengsun Yu (Institute of Information Science, School of Computer and Information Technology, Beijing Jiaotong University, P.R.China)

Abstract: This paper proposes a Human-centered Pervasive Computing System Model (HPC), a Layered Architectural Analysis and Design Method (LAAD) and a Waterfall Prototyping Process Model (WPP). Based on the HPC model and the LAAD method, a pervasive computing based multimodal tele-home healthcare system is designed and partly implemented using the Waterfall Prototyping Process. The design and implementation issues are discussed in more detail. Some testing results are presented.

Keywords: Jini, agent, home healthcare, pervasive computing
